#1106e5 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1106e5 is composed of 6.7% red, 2.4% green and 89.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 92.6% cyan, 97.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 243 degrees, a saturation of 94.9% and a lightness of 46.1%. #1106e5 color hex could be obtained by blending #220cff with #0000cb. Closest websafe color is: #0000cc.

#1106e5 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1106e5 has RGB values of R:17, G:6, B:229 and CMYK values of C:0.93, M:0.97, Y:0,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 1115877.

Shades and Tints of #1106e5
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010013 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.
